Negotiated rate
The price a specific insurance plan agreed to pay the hospital for a service — it varies by insurer, and even by plan within the same insurer.
Example: The same knee MRI has a negotiated rate of $904 with one insurer's PPO plan and $1,509 with another's — identical hospital, identical scan.
